About 1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ol
1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ol (PubChem CID 81382477) has the molecular formula C13H16BrN3O2S
and a molecular weight of 358.26 g/mol. Its IUPAC name is 1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ol.

What is the SMILES notation for 1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ol?
The canonical SMILES for 1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ol is C[C@@H](NCC(O)COc1cnsn1)c1cccc(Br)c1.
What is the InChIKey of 1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ol?
The InChIKey is BMLSLPGQKZGZMG-PKEIRNPWSA-N. The full InChI is InChI=1S/C13H16BrN3O2S/c1-9(10-3-2-4-11(14)5-10)15-6-12(18)8-19-13-7-16-20-17-13/h2-5,7,9,12,15,18H,6,8H2,1H3/t9-,12?/m1/s1.
What are the key properties of 1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ol?
1-[[(1R)-1-(3-bromophenyl)ethyl]amino]-3-(1,2,5-thiadiazol-3-yloxy)propan-2-ol has a molecular weight of 358.26 g/mol, XLogP of 2.39, 7 rotatable bonds, 2 hydrogen bond donors, and 6 hydrogen bond acceptors.
